About us

APA is a leading Australian energy infrastructure business. We own and/or manage and operate a diverse, $22 billion portfolio of gas, electricity, solar and wind assets.

Consistent with our purpose to strengthen communities through responsible energy, we deliver approximately half of the nation’s gas usage and connect Victoria with South Australia, Tasmania with Victoria and New South Wales with Queensland through our investments in electricity transmission assets.

We are also one of the largest owners and operators of renewable power generation assets in Australia, with wind and solar projects across the country. Our operations span every mainland state and territory in the country and we employ more than 2,200 people.

Our vision is to be world class in energy solutions.
